About The Position

This position involves tending a machine that performs packaging functions such as filling, marking, and/or labeling. The Machine Operator is responsible for starting and observing the machine's operation, stopping it if there are malfunctions, and making minor adjustments or repairs. The role also includes inspecting filled packs for quality control, managing time effectively for breaks, feeding product to conveyors, and mounting supplies like film onto spindles. The job requires adherence to company policies, meeting productivity standards, and maintaining a safe work environment. Adaptability to change, punctuality, dependability, and initiative are key competencies for success in this role.

Responsibilities

  • Starts machine and observes operation to ensure machine is operating properly.
  • Stops machine and reports malfunction to supervisor.
  • Makes minor adjustments or repairs such as opening valves, changing cutting dies, setting guides, clearing away damaged product containers, and setting machine zeros.
  • Inspects filled packs to ensure that product is packaged according to specifications.
  • Demonstrates good time management in choosing the best time to send your line to break when the lead is unavailable.
  • Feeds product to conveyors.
  • Mounts supplies such as film on spindles.
